- What happens the last Friday in October?
- On the last Friday in October, iCare will culminate with thousands of community members wearing a shirt sticker/pin reading “Ask me why iCare” and/or the the optional symbolic black eye sticker to bring much needed awareness to the epidemic of domestic violence in our community. We must address it and bring it out from behind closed doors. iCare committee members will be coming around to some participating businesses taking pictures to be featured on Harmony House social media as well as media visits to certain businesses during the day. We encourage all businesses and individuals to e-mail pictures throughout the day to marketing@myharmonyhouse.org.

- How can individuals support iCare?
- There is a one in three possibility that a female will experience domestic violence in their lifetime and one in four men. These individuals need our support and you as an individual can help make a difference. Individuals can pay $40 (the cost of one safe night at shelter) to participate in iCare and join us for the kick-off breakfast on Thursday, September 25th, 2025. These individuals will be able to advocate for awareness about domestic violence and fundraise throughout the month of October.
- Can churches, clubs or other organizations participate?
- YES! There is a way for everyone, every group and every business to participate in iCare. The first goal of iCare is to bring awareness to the domestic violence epidemic in our community. We can all advocate by talking about this problem and sharing the message via e-mail and social media.
